CORDELE, GA (WALB) – Folks in Cordele bid farewell Wednesday night to one of the longest-serving police chiefs in south Georgia.

As we reported last month, Dwayne Orrick accepted the police chief's job in Roswell.

Friends, family, co-workers, and community leaders attended a going away ceremony to honor his two decades of service.

"It's been a great experience. I probably got 50 years experience in 21 years. It's just been a real pleasure and I'll have a lifetime of memories from it," said Orrick.

 Lewis Green will serve as interim chief. He has 36-years experience in law enforcement. The city will begin a search for a new chief soon.
